Data Center Mechanical Engineer

Mumbai, India

Minimum q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ree in Mechanical Engineering, a related Engineering field, or equivalent practical experience.
  • 5 years of experience in data center electrical design, construction, and operation in Mechanical/HVAC or related engineering.
  • Experience in Data Center Cooling systems and Energy.
  • Experience in data center mechanical and HVAC design, construction and operation.
Preferred qualifications:
  • Experience and inter-disciplinary knowledge, e.g. architectural, structural, civil, IT/Telecom, security, electrical systems.

About the job

Our thirst for technology is a part of everything we do. The Data Center Engineering team takes the physical design of our data centers into the future. Our lab mirrors a research and development department -- cutting-edge strategies are born, tested and tested again. Along with a team of great minds, you take on complex topics like how we use power or how to run state-of-the-art, environmentally-friendly facilities. You're a visionary who optimizes for efficiencies and never stops seeking improvements -- even small changes that can make a huge impact. You generate ideas, communicate recommendations to senior-level executives and drive implementation alongside facilities technicians.

Responsibilities

  • Design, construct, and have knowledge in the areas of data centers and complex mission critical facilities.
  • Large-scale data center, colocation facilities, mission critical facilities mechanical andHeating, Ventilation and Air Conditioning(HVAC) infrastructure knowledge.Work in teams, matrix organizations, and with members in different locations.
  • Develop mechanical and HVAC related infrastructures in data center projects from site evaluations to final turnover, and major modifications to existing infrastructures.
  • Provide and prepare documents including scope of works, engineering analysis, design, review, engineering work demarcations, specifications and documentation, facility audits, commissioning support, site inspections and work acceptance.
